ai analyst backend bitcoin blockchain community manager crypto cryptography cto customer support dao data science defi design developer relations devops discord economy designer entry level erc erc 20 evm front end full stack gaming ganache golang hardhat intern java javascript layer 2 marketing mobile moderator nft node non tech open source openzeppelin pay in crypto product manager project manager react refi research ruby rust sales smart contract solana solidity truffle web3 py web3js zero knowledge
Job Position | Company | Posted | Location | Salary | Tags |
---|---|---|---|---|---|
Presto | South Korea | $109k - $180k | |||
Whatnot | Remote | $109k - $180k | |||
Blockdaemon | New York, NY, United States | $160k - $220k | |||
BitGo | San Francisco, CA, United States | $150k - $180k | |||
Learn job-ready web3 skills on your schedule with 1-on-1 support & get a job, or your money back. | | by Metana Bootcamp Info | |||
W2C2C | United States | $86k - $100k | |||
Bitvavo | Amsterdam, Netherlands | $90k - $100k | |||
Blockchain.com | London, United Kingdom | $87k - $110k | |||
Paxos | Remote | $91k - $100k | |||
Binance | Taipei, Taiwan |
| |||
Crypto.com | Taipei, Taiwan | $27k - $45k | |||
Confirmo | Prague, Czech Republic | $84k - $95k | |||
Bitfinex | Paris, France | $106k - $106k | |||
Figure | Remote | $102k - $128k | |||
Wallet | Remote | $106k - $114k | |||
Crypto.com | Shenzhen, China | $27k - $45k |
Android Software Engineer
South Korea
Flipster – Engineering /
Full-time /
Remote
Apply for this job
🚀 About Flipster
Flipster(flipster.io) is a next-level trading platform that is connecting investors to insight, and new opportunities brewing in the cryptoverse. We uncover exclusive opportunities and provide a high-performance platform to put them to work. We believe in an exciting, bold future for crypto. A decentralized, well-governed space, that sparks progress for investors, traders and amazingly innovative crypto projects simultaneously. Flipster will unlock access to ideas we can't even imagine yet. We aim to propel their development and uncover potential.
As an Android Software Engineer at Flipster
Flipster의 Android 팀은 쉽고 빠른 글로벌 암호화폐 거래소를 만듭니다. 창의적이고 긍정적이며 역량이 뛰어난 구성원들이 모여있고, 제품, 회사, 구성원이 함께 성장하는 환경을 추구합니다. 사무실 근무와 재택 근무를 선택할 수 있으나, 대부분의 팀원이 재택 근무를 하며 자유로운 환경에서 장소에 구애받지 않고 문제 해결에 집중하고 있습니다.
Responsibilities
- 암호화폐를 기반으로 하는 파생상품의 안드로이드 앱 개발
- 전체 소프트웨어 개발 생명주기(SDLC) 담당
- 견고하게 설계하고 테스트 가능한 코드 작성
- 기존 시스템의 문제 해결, 디버그 및 업데이트
- 프로그램 배포 및 사용자 피드백 평가
Qualifications
- 5년 이상 소프트웨어 개발 경험 및 3년 이상 안드로이드 Native앱 개발 경험, 하나 이상의 Android Native앱 출시
- 자바, 코틀린, 안드로이드에 대한 견고한 지식 및 풍부한 사용 경험
- 뛰어난 문제 분석 및 해결 능력
- 뛰어난 의사소통 능력, 팀 환경에서 일할 수 있는 능력
- Product Manager, Designer, Backend/Frontend/iOS Engineer 등 다른 팀과 협력하여 새로운 기능 정의, 설계 및 서비스 경험
- REST 기반 인터페이스 정의, 개발 및 유지 관리 경험
- 기능과 심미성을 갖춘 빠르고 안정적이며 효율적인 코드 작성 능력
- 전체 모바일 개발 라이프 사이클에 대한 이해
- 모바일 환경, 아키텍처, 트렌드 및 새로운 기술에 대한 지식과 관심
- 적극적으로 타인의 코드를 리뷰한 경험 및 거부감 없이 자신의 코드를 리뷰받는 경험
- Git을 이용한 형상관리 경험
- 다양한 서드파티 라이브러리, 데이터 소스, API 사용 경험
- 컴퓨터 과학 또는 관련 전공 학사 이상
Preferred
- Jetpack Compose 사용 경험
- 플레이 스토어 앱 런칭 경험
- CI/CD 구축 경험
- WebView 사용 경험
- Clean Architecture, MVI 패턴 사용 경험
- 단위 테스트를 통해 사용성, 신뢰성, 강건성을 개선한 경험
- 금융 파생상품, 거래소, 거래 플랫폼, 블록체인에 대한 이해
- 유명한 안드로이드 오픈소스 라이브러리 기여
- 안드로이드 성능 분석 및 최적화 기술
- 고성장 스타트업/테크기업 근무 경험
Tech Stack
- Kotlin
- Jetpack Compose
- OkHttp (REST, WebSocket)
- Retrofit
- Coroutine
- Github
Hiring process
- CV/Resume submission
- 1st Technical Interview
- Technical Assignment & Review session
- CTO Interview (optional)
Apply for this job
Is Kotlin a good career?
Yes, Kotlin is a good career choice for developers who want to work in the Android app development, backend development, or cross-platform development space
Kotlin is a modern programming language that was designed to improve upon some of the shortcomings of Java, making it more concise, safe, and interoperable with other languages
Here are some reasons why Kotlin is a good career choice:
- High Demand: Kotlin is in high demand in the technology industry, especially in the Android app development space. Many companies are now using Kotlin to develop their Android apps, and the demand for Kotlin developers is growing rapidly.
- Compatibility: Kotlin is interoperable with Java, which means that developers can use both languages in the same project. This makes it easy for developers to migrate from Java to Kotlin and vice versa, and it also makes it easier to integrate Kotlin into existing Java-based projects.
- Easy to Learn: Kotlin is relatively easy to learn for developers who are already familiar with Java or other similar programming languages. Kotlin has a simpler syntax than Java, making it easier to read and write code.
- Concise and Safe: Kotlin is a more concise language than Java, which means that developers can write less code to achieve the same functionality. Additionally, Kotlin has built-in null safety features that help developers avoid common errors and bugs.
- Career Growth: Kotlin is a relatively new language, which means that there is a lot of room for growth and innovation. Developers who are proficient in Kotlin have the opportunity to contribute to the development of the language and its ecosystem, which can lead to career growth and advancement.